HTML JPG PDF XML XLSX
Aspose.Cells  for Java
XLSX

Criptografar arquivos XLSX via Java

Planilhas Excel protegidas por senha, incluindo formato XLSX usando a Biblioteca .NET.

Como proteger o arquivo XLSX usando Java

Para proteger o arquivo XLSX, usaremos

Aspose.Cells for Java

API, que é uma plataforma de criptografia API for Java rica em recursos, poderosa e fácil de usar. Você pode baixar sua versão mais recente diretamente de

Maven

e instale-o em seu projeto baseado em Maven adicionando as seguintes configurações ao pom.xml.

Aspose.Cells


<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>

Repositório

<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-cells</artifactId>
<version>version of aspose-cells API</version>
<classifier>jdk17</classifier>
</dependency>

Etapas para proteger os arquivos XLSX via Java

A proteção de documentos usando APIs Aspose.Cells pode ser feita com apenas algumas linhas de código.

  1. Carregue o arquivo XLSX instanciando a classe Workbook
  2. Use o método Protect(..) com ProtectionType e Password
  3. Salve o arquivo XLSX protegido pelo método save()

Requisitos de sistema

Aspose.Cells for Java é compatível com todas as principais plataformas e sistemas operacionais. Certifique-se de ter os seguintes pré-requisitos.

  • Microsoft Windows ou um sistema operacional compatível com Java Runtime Environment para aplicativos JSP/JSF e aplicativos de desktop.
  • Obtenha a versão mais recente de Aspose.Cells for Java diretamente de Maven .
 

Dependência


// Open the XLSX file
Workbook wkb = new Workbook("sourceFile.xlsx");

// Protect workbook by specifying protection type
wkb.protect(ProtectionType.ALL, "12345");

// Save the XLSX file
wkb.save("lockedFile.xlsx");
 
  • Sobre Aspose.Cells for Java API

    Aspose.Cells API pode ser usado para criar, editar, converter e renderizar formatos Excel Microsoft em diferentes formatos. Além disso, pode ser usado para gráficos abrangentes, relatórios escalonáveis e cálculos confiáveis em aplicativos de software. Aspose.Cells é um API independente e não requer nenhum software como Microsoft ou OpenOffice.

    Aplicativo gratuito para proteger XLSX

    Confira nossas demonstrações ao vivo para criptografar arquivos XLSX com os seguintes benefícios.

      Não há necessidade de baixar ou configurar nada
      Não há necessidade de escrever ou compilar código
      Basta fazer upload do arquivo XLSX e clicar no botão "Desbloquear"
      Baixe o arquivo XLSX resultante no link

    XLSX O que é XLSX Formato de Arquivo

    XLSX é um formato bem conhecido para documentos Excel Microsoft que foi introduzido por Microsoft com o lançamento do Microsoft Office 2007. Com base na estrutura organizada de acordo com as Convenções de Embalagem Aberta conforme descrito na Parte 2 do padrão OOXML ECMA-376, o novo formato é um pacote zip que contém vários arquivos XML. A estrutura e os arquivos subjacentes podem ser examinados simplesmente descompactando o arquivo .xlsx.

    Leia mais

    Outros documentos de proteção suportados

    Usando Java, é possível proteger outros arquivos, inclusive.

    ODS (Arquivo de planilha OpenDocument)
    XLS (Formato binário do Excel)
    XLSB (Arquivo binário da pasta de trabalho do Excel)
    XLSM (Arquivo de planilha)